St. Martin, Idstein, Cultural heritage church in Idstein, Germany.
St. Martin is a church in Idstein featuring a main nave, choir, and tower that dominates the townscape. The building shows architectural characteristics from different periods and displays its proportions and spatial arrangement both inside and out.
The church developed over several centuries through phases of rebuilding and renewal. It stands as evidence of religious and architectural development in the Idstein region.
Regular religious ceremonies at St. Martin maintain German spiritual traditions while connecting local residents through shared community experiences.
The church is centrally located in Idstein's old town and easily reached on foot. Visitors should note that access to the interior may be limited to certain times or special occasions.
